Talent.com
Software Engineer II – Platform and Shared Services

Software Engineer II – Platform and Shared Services

VersatermSalt Lake, Utah, USA
2 days ago
Job type
  • Full-time
Job description

The Company

Versaterm is a global public safety solutions company helping agencies transform how they serve their communities. Since 1977 weve been building an ecosystem of intuitive tools designed for public safety agencies forensic labs court systems schools and other institutions. Through purposeful integrations and a selective growth strategy we focus on improving workflows to help our customers achieve more efficient operations better service and more just outcomes.

Our teams are driven by innovation expertise and an unwavering commitment to customer success. As we continue to grow and expand our ecosystem youll have the opportunity to contribute to solutions that enhance community safety and transform the future of public safety technology. If youre passionate about making a meaningful difference wed love to hear from you.

We are developing a centralized platform that powers our products and integrationsa scalable data bus and pipeline built on AWS PaaS services including Lambda Kafka and Postgres. This platform provides a unified API layer and accelerates the delivery of new capabilities across our ecosystem. Python is our primary development language enabling clean efficient and maintainable solutions. As a cornerstone of our strategic architecture this platform embodies our better together philosophy by ensuring our applications work seamlessly and intelligently as one.

The Role

As a Software Engineer II you will be responsible for designing developing and maintaining software applications working on both backend and frontend systems and contributing to the overall growth and innovation of our public safety product offerings. You will collaborate with cross-functional teams to deliver high-quality solutions while continuously improving your technical expertise.

What Youll Do

  • Design implement test and maintain high-quality software solutions that align with business needs and project requirements.
  • Work closely with product owners designers and other engineers to understand product requirements and translate them into effective technical solutions.
  • Ensure code quality by writing clean efficient and well-documented code. Perform unit testing integration testing and code reviews.
  • Troubleshoot and resolve software defects production issues and technical problems.
  • Contribute to the design and architecture of software applications ensuring scalability reliability and performance.
  • Stay up to date with company standards technologies and best practices and apply them to improve the development process and product functionality.
  • Provide guidance and support to junior engineers reviewing code and offering constructive feedback to foster team growth.
  • Participate in the teams development process including sprint planning standups and retrospectives. Communicate effectively with team members and stakeholders.
  • Performs other related duties as assigned to support team objectives departmental needs and overall organizational priorities.

What Youll Bring

  • Degree in Computer Science Engineering or a related field or equivalent industry experience and training.
  • 2-5 years of professional experience in software development.
  • Proficiency in programming languages such as C# Python JavaScript or similar.
  • Experience with front-end technologies (HTML CSS JavaScript) and back-end frameworks ( etc.).
  • Experience with relational and / or NoSQL databases such as PostgreSQL MongoDB or similar.
  • Experience with Git and other version control systems.
  • Familiarity with unit testing and integration testing frameworks.
  • Strong analytical and debugging skills with a focus on problem-solving and solution delivery.
  • Familiarity with agile development practices including Scrum or Kanban.
  • Excellent communication and collaboration skills with the ability to work in a team-oriented environment.
  • Impress Us With

  • Experience with cloud services like AWS or Azure.
  • Familiarity with CI / CD pipelines (Jenkins AzureDevOps etc..) Docker Kubernetes or other DevOps tools.
  • Experience designing or working with APIs API based architecture and API Management tools.
  • Knowledge of additional programming languages (e.g. Delphi Java) or frameworks (e.g. WPF WinForms).
  • Familiarity with AI tooling in development workflows.
  • Note : Due to the nature of our work with public safety agencies this position requires compliance with the FBIs Criminal Justice Information Services (CJIS) Security Policy. Candidates must successfully pass a comprehensive fingerprint-based background check. Please note that specific customer contracts may impose additional security verification requirements. Obtaining and maintaining all required security clearances is a condition of employment. For more information on CJIS security requirements please visit the FBIs CJIS Security Policy Resource Center .

    Equal Opportunity

    Versaterm is committed to building and supporting inclusion diversity and equity and sustaining a barrier-free areavailable on request throughout all aspects of the selection process. These principles apply to the terms and conditions of employment at Versaterm. For detailed information on our accessibility policies please

    Key Skills

    Abinitio,CMS,Baking,Insurance Sales,Air Compressors,Broadcast

    Employment Type : Full Time

    Experience : years

    Vacancy : 1

    Create a job alert for this search

    Software Engineer Ii • Salt Lake, Utah, USA

    Related jobs
    • Promoted
    Software Engineer II

    Software Engineer II

    Western Governors UniversitySalt Lake City, UT, United States
    Full-time +1
    If you're passionate about building a better future for individuals, communities, and our country-and you're committed to working hard to play your part in building that future-consider WGU as the ...Show moreLast updated: 30+ days ago
    • Promoted
    Software Engineer II - Salesforce

    Software Engineer II - Salesforce

    Western Governors UniversitySalt Lake City, UT, United States
    Full-time +1
    If you're passionate about building a better future for individuals, communities, and our country-and you're committed to working hard to play your part in building that future-consider WGU as the ...Show moreLast updated: 7 days ago
    • Promoted
    Sofware Engineer

    Sofware Engineer

    TradeJobsWorkForce84045 Saratoga Springs, UT, US
    Full-time
    Analyze, design and develop tests and test-automation suites.Design, create and develop a processing platform using various configuration management technologies. Test software development methodolo...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Software Engineer, Craft Education

    Senior Software Engineer, Craft Education

    Western Governors UniversitySalt Lake City, UT, United States
    Full-time +1
    If you're passionate about building a better future for individuals, communities, and our country-and you're committed to working hard to play your part in building that future-consider WGU as the ...Show moreLast updated: 2 days ago
    Staff Software Engineer (Platform Team)

    Staff Software Engineer (Platform Team)

    PuraPleasant Grove, UT, US
    Full-time
    Quick Apply
    Staff Platform Engineer Join Us at Pura—Reimagining Fragrance for the Future At Pura, we believe life is better when it smells good. Fragrance has the unique power to transform spaces, elevate...Show moreLast updated: 30+ days ago
    Senior Full-Stack Software Engineer

    Senior Full-Stack Software Engineer

    Revel Media GroupKaysville, UT, USA
    Full-time
    Quick Apply
    We're seeking a Senior Full-Stack Software Engineer to drive faster development cycles, rapid product development, and a better customer experience at Revel Media Group. Your role will contribute to...Show moreLast updated: 30+ days ago
    Staff Platform / Backend Engineer Contractor

    Staff Platform / Backend Engineer Contractor

    Gabb WirelessLehi, Utah, United States, 84043
    Full-time
    Staff Platform / Backend Engineer Contractor.Gabb is seeking an exceptional.As a Staff Platform / Backend Engineer at Gabb, you will architect, develop, and maintain highly resilient backend services a...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Software Engineer, Backend

    Senior Software Engineer, Backend

    Gabb WirelessLehi, Utah, United States
    Full-time
    At Gabb, we're on a mission to bring back the magic of childhood.Think outdoor adventures and real connections! We create safe tech that lets kids be kids, even in a digital world.Why? Because fam...Show moreLast updated: 30+ days ago
    • Promoted
    Staff Software Engineer

    Staff Software Engineer

    LvtAmerican Fork, Utah, United States
    Full-time
    Our enterprise-grade safety and security ecosystem makes it easy to secure essentially any physical environment through intelligent automation and actionable insights. As an industry leader in the I...Show moreLast updated: 30+ days ago
    • Promoted
    Desktop Engineer II

    Desktop Engineer II

    Western Governors UniversitySalt Lake City, UT, United States
    Full-time +1
    If you're passionate about building a better future for individuals, communities, and our country-and you're committed to working hard to play your part in building that future-consider WGU as the ...Show moreLast updated: 11 days ago
    • Promoted
    Sr. Backend Engineer (Elixir)

    Sr. Backend Engineer (Elixir)

    Angel StudiosProvo, Utah, United States
    Full-time
    Angel Studios is the home of stories that amplify light.Through its platform, thousands of “Angel” investors choose which titles will be created, funded, and distributed. Angel Studios allows creato...Show moreLast updated: 30+ days ago
    Senior Software Engineer (Tech Lead)

    Senior Software Engineer (Tech Lead)

    JobNimbusLehi, UT, US
    Full-time
    Quick Apply
    We are obsessed with the hero's journey at JobNimbus.Every person has a hero's journey—Hermione Granger, James T.Kirk, Frodo Baggins, Anna & Elsa, Nacho Libre, and even YOU!.This is our &...Show moreLast updated: 30+ days ago
    • Promoted
    Lead Software Engineer

    Lead Software Engineer

    RelativitySalt Lake City, UT, United States
    Full-time
    We are seeking a Lead Software Engineer to join the Retrieval Ingestion Team at Relativity.This role is ideal for an experienced engineer who thrives on designing and operating high throughput inge...Show moreLast updated: 30+ days ago
    • Promoted
    Cloud Engineer II

    Cloud Engineer II

    Western Governors UniversitySalt Lake City, UT, United States
    Full-time +1
    If you're passionate about building a better future for individuals, communities, and our country-and you're committed to working hard to play your part in building that future-consider WGU as the ...Show moreLast updated: 11 days ago
    • Promoted
    Software Engineer

    Software Engineer

    TradeJobsWorkForce84043 Lehi, UT, US
    Full-time
    Software Engineer Job Duties : Develops information systems by designing, developing, and installin...Show moreLast updated: 30+ days ago
    Senior Software Engineer

    Senior Software Engineer

    pmtboxOrem, Utah, United States, 84057
    Full-time
    We're making payments the most powerful tool in commerce come build with us.After years of building and scaling payments companies and with decades of fraud, risk, and merchant-ops experienc...Show moreLast updated: 3 days ago
    • Promoted
    Staff Software Engineer (Java) - Hybrid

    Staff Software Engineer (Java) - Hybrid

    Henry Schein OneAmerican Fork, Utah, United States
    Full-time
    This position will be hybrid in the American Fork, UT office for a minimum of 2 days per week.Henry Schein One is on a mission to empower dental professionals with innovative, cloud-based technolog...Show moreLast updated: 30+ days ago
    • Promoted
    Senior Software Engineer

    Senior Software Engineer

    Western Governors UniversitySalt Lake City, UT, United States
    Full-time +1
    If you're passionate about building a better future for individuals, communities, and our country-and you're committed to working hard to play your part in building that future-consider WGU as the ...Show moreLast updated: 30+ days ago